Sakai Takayuki Gyuto Japanese Chef Knife 180mm (7.1") / 210mm (8.3") Damascus 45 Layer with Walnut Handle

Write a review
Size
10 items left
Ideal for: Chopping, slicing, disjointing, dicing, and julienning.

Useful on food types: Medium to large proteins, variety of vegetables including carrots, onions, garlic, peppers, and lettuce.

Gyuto (Chef's Knife)
Blade Material: Damascus 45 Layer AUS-10 Stainless Steel core
Blade Length: 180mm (7.1") / 210mm (8.3") 
Edge Type: Double Bevel
Handle: Japanese Style with Walnut handle

Weight: 128 / 156 g
Blade Width: 43 / 45 mm
Blade Thickness: 2 / 2 mm
Handle Length: 133 / 138 mm
Handle Thickness: 25 / 25 mm

The Gyuto, also known as a Chef's knife, is one of the most well known and versatile knives. This is a Sakai Takayuki Japanese style series that is resistant to rust.  The blade has a hammer eye pattern full and is a fascinating knife that features a beautiful ripple that can be used widely from home to professional. Please do not cut bone or frozen food. It may cause the knife to chip or other damaged. No dishwasher please. 

Gyuto Japanese kitchen knives are ideal professional long thin knives that slice, cut & chop easily through meat or vegetables to maintain the integrity of each component and freshness.
